Liste des commandes

Retrouvez ici la liste de toutes les commandes avec leur syntaxe.

Si vous avez du mal à comprendre la syntaxe de cette page, n'hésitez pas à lire cette page.

Vous retrouverez cette même liste en faisant la commande help.

Administration

autorole

Cette commande est dépréciée et sera retirée prochainement, au profit des commandes set et delete.

Permet de paramétrer le rôle automatique du serveur. Il n'est pas possible de paramétrer plusieurs rôles automatiques avec cette commande.

Utilisation de la commande

autorole <[roleResolvable] / reset>

Permissions nécessaires

  • Gérer les rôles

  • Gérer le rôle ajouté

Alias

joinrole

delete

Permet de supprimer ou modifier des paramètres du bot.

Utilisation de la commande

Permissions nécessaires

  • Administrateur ou équivalent

Alias

reset

module

Cette commande est dépréciée et sera retirée prochainement, au profit de la commande set.

Permet d'activer et de désactiver des modules de commandes, et d'afficher la liste des modules.

Utilisation de la commande

  • Lister les modules du bot : module

  • Activer ou désactiver un module du bot : module <activate / deactivate> [botModuleID]

Permissions nécessaires

  • Administrateur ou équivalent

Aliases

botmodule, botmodules, modules

reactionrole

Cette commande est dépréciée et sera retirée prochainement, au profit des commandes set et delete.

Permet de gérer l'attribution de rôles par réaction.

Utilisation de la commande

reactionrole <add / remove>

Permissions nécessaires

  • Gérer les rôles

  • Gérer le rôle attribué avec la réaction

Aliases

rr, rrole, reactionr, rolereaction, rolereact, reactrole

say

Permet de faire envoyer le message de son choix au bot dans le salon où la commande est effectuée.

Utilisation de la commande

say (messageContent) (messageAttachment)

Permissions nécessaires

  • Administrateur

Alias

sayme

set

Permet de paramétrer le bot.

Utilisation de la commande

Permissions nécessaires

  • Administrateur ou équivalent

setup

Lance l'assistant de paramétrage du bot.

Cet assistant de paramétrage peut corrompre vos anciens paramètres ; il n'est conseillé d'utiliser cette commande qu'au moment où vous invitez le bot.

Utilisation de la commande

setup

Permissions nécessaires

  • Administrateur ou équivalent

OperaToBank

bank

Créer un compte OperaToBank et voir le contenu de son porte-monnaie.

Utilisation de la commande

bank (userResolvable)

Aliases

operatobank, cash, wallet, balance

bet

Permet de parier sur un lancer de dé, pour gagner ou perdre quelques OperaToCoins.

Utilisation de la commande

bet [somme entre 200 et 1000] [nombre entre 1 et 6]

Règles du jeu

Vous misez entre 200 et 1000 OperaToCoins sur un chiffre entre 1 et 6. Cette somme est instantanément prélevée de votre compte OperaToBank. Un nombre est pris au hasard entre 1 et 6 également, et plusieurs cas de figure peuvent être apparaître :

  • Le nombre choisi et le nombre pris au hasard sont égaux : dans ce cas là, le triple de votre pari est crédité sur votre compte OperaToBank. Au final, vous gagnez le double de votre pari.

  • Le nombre choisi et le nombre pris au hasard ne sont pas égaux, mais sont tous les deux pairs (ou tous les deux impairs) : votre pari multiplié par 1,5 est crédité sur votre compte OperaToBank. Au final, vous gagnez la moitié de votre pari.

  • Le nombre choisi et le nombre pris au hasard ne sont ni égaux, ni tous les deux pairs (ou tous les deux impairs) : rien n'est crédité sur votre compte OperaToBank. Au final, vous perdez votre pari.

bingo

Permet de jouer au bingo.

Utilisation de la commande

bingo [somme entre 200 et 50000]

Règles du jeu

Vous misez entre 200 et 50000 OperaToCoins, qui sont immédiatement débités de votre compte OperaToBank. Le bot choisit ensuite un nombre compris entre 1 et 1000, que vous devez deviner en moins d'une minute ou 20 essais, selon ce qui est atteint en premier. A chaque essai, le bot vous indique si vous vous trouvez au-dessus ou en dessous du nombre choisi. Si vous réussissez, la somme créditée est le montant misé multiplié par 3n/103-n/10 avec n le nombre d'essais.

buy

Permet d'acheter un item du magasin OperaToShop.

Utilisation de la commande

buy [OperaToShopItemID]

Liste des items disponibles

  • Publicité sur le serveur de support

  • Boosts : - WorkBoost : permet d'augmenter les gains liés à la commande work - RobAgilityBoost : permet d'augmenter les chances de réussir la commande rob - ProtectRobBoost : permet de diminuer les risques de se faire voler avec la commande rob.

give

Donner des OperaToCoins ou un item à un autre membre du serveur.

Utilisation de la commande

give [memberResolvable] <[somme] / [OperaToShopItemID]>

Aliases

gift, giveto, transfer

inventory

Affiche la liste des items de OperaToShop possédés par le joueur.

Utilisation de la commande

inventory

moneysweeper

Jeu inspiré du démineur, permettant peut-être de gagner des OperaToCoins.

Utilisation de la commande

moneysweeper

Règles du jeu

Retrouvez-les sur la page dédiée !

rob

Permet d'essayer de voler des OperaToCoins à un membre du serveur.

Utilisation de la commande

rob [memberResolvable]

Alias

steal

shop

Affiche la liste des items disponibles dans le magasin OperaToShop

Utilisation de la commande

shop

Liste des items disponibles

Voir cette page

top

Affiche le classement des utilisateurs d'OperaToBank, par rapport à la somme possédée sur le compte.

Utilisation de la commande

top

Alias

leaderboard

use

Permet d'utiliser un item acheté dans OperaToShop (ne s'applique pas aux boosts)

Utilisation de la commande

use [OperaToShopItemID]

work

Permet de travailler et de gagner des OperaToCoins.

Utilisation de la commande

work

Alias

w

Bot

botinfo

Affiche les principales informations sur OperaToBot

Utilisation de la commande

botinfo

Aliases

bot, info

changelog

Permet de consulter les notes de mise à jour

Utilisation de la commande

changelog (version)

Aliases

changelogs, update, updates

help

Affiche la liste des commandes disponibles et leur mode d'utilisation

Utilisation de la commande

help (botCommand)

Aliases

h, commands, command, cmd

invite

Affiche le lien d'invitation du bot

Utilisation de la commande

invite

Aliases

botinvite, serverinvite, supportinvite, supportserver, links, invitelinks, docs, website

ping

Affiche le temps de latence du bot

Utilisation de la commande

ping

status

Affiche le statut du bot et des sites associés

Utilisation de la commande

status

suggest

Permet de suggérer une amélioration au bot.

Utilisation de la commande

suggest [message]

support

Cette commande est dépréciée et sera retirée prochainement, au profit de la commande invite.

Affiche le lien du serveur de support.

Utilisation de la commande

support

Fun

8ball

Répond à une question de façon aléatoire.

Utilisation de la commande

8ball [question]

Aliases

8b, answer

allumettes

Permet de jouer au jeu des allumettes.

Utilisation de la commande

allumettes [memberResolvable]

Aliases

allum, allumette

choose

Choisit au hasard parmi plusieurs possibilités données.

Utilisation de la commande

choose [...chooseItems]

Alias

select

die

Lance un dé à 6 faces et donne le résultat.

Utilisation de la commande

die

Alias

meme

Affiche au hasard une image de la galerie meme d'Imgur.

Utilisation de la commande

meme

rps

Jouer au pierre feuille ciseaux avec le bot

Utilisation de la commande

rps [rpsElement]

toemoji

Transforme un texte normal en texte écrit avec des emojis

Utilisation de la commande

toemoji [message]

Images

giphy

Recherche un GIF sur giphy

Utilisation de la commande

giphy [...keywords]

imgur

Recherche une image sur imgur

Utilisation de la commande

imgur [...keywords]

Informations

avatar

Affiche l'image de la photo de profil de soi-même ou d'un utilisateur

Utilisation de la commande

avatar (userResolvable)

Alias

pp

serverinfo

Affiche les statistiques et informations sur le serveur

Utilisation de la commande

serverinfo

Aliases

guildinfo, servinfo

userinfo

Affiche les statistiques et informations sur un membre

Utilisation de la commande

userinfo (memberResolvable)

Aliases

ui, memberinfo

Modération

Toutes les commandes pour modérer un autre membre nécessitent, en plus de la permission, de posséder un rôle plus élevé que le plus haut rôle de ce membre.

ban

Permet de bannir un membre du serveur.

Utilisation de la commande

ban [memberResolvable] (reason)

Permissions nécessaires

  • Bannir des membres

hackban

Permet de bannir un utilisateur n'étant pas sur le serveur

Utilisation de la commande

hackban [userResolvable] (reason)

Permissions nécessaires

  • Bannir des membres

kick

Permet d'expulser un membre du serveur.

Utilisation de la commande

kick [memberResolvable] (reason)

Permissions nécessaires

  • Expulser des membres

mute

Attribue le rôle paramétré pour cette commande à un membre du serveur.

Utilisation de la commande

mute [memberResolvable] (reason)

Permissions nécessaires

  • Gérer le rôle "Mute"

purge

Supprime en masse les n derniers messages d'un salon.

Utilisation de la commande

purge [nombre supérieur à 1]

Permissions nécessaires

  • Gérer les messages du salon textuel concerné

Aliases

clear, bulkdelete

unmute

Permet de retirer le rôle paramétré pour cette commande d'un membre du serveur.

Utilisation de la commande

unmute [memberResolvable] (reason)

Permissions nécessaires

  • Gérer le rôle "Mute"

Alias

demute

warn

Permet de gérer les avertissements.

Utilisation de la commande

  • Ajouter un avertissement : warn ("add") [memberResolvable] [reason]

  • Retirer un avertissement : warn remove [memberResolvable] [warningID]

  • Lister les avertissements : warn list [memberResolvable]

  • Supprimer tous les avertissements d'un membre : warn clear [memberResolvable]

Permissions nécessaires

  • Gérer les rôles

Aliases

warning, warnings

VCS

Les commandes de cette catégorie sont dépréciées et seront retirées prochainement. Le VCS n'est plus maintenu depuis la mise à jour 2.0.0 et supprimé définitivement d'ici peu. Il n'est depuis plus possible de rejoindre le VCS. Après sa suppression, les salons avec un VCS seront automatiquement réglés pour créer un webhook de mise à jour du bot. Si vous souhaitez rester en contact avec la communauté, vous pouvez rejoindre le serveur de support.

vcs

Envoie un message dans le VCS.

Il est nécessaire de faire cette commande dans un salon paramétré pour recevoir et envoyer les messages du VCS.

Utilisation de la commande

vcs [message]

vcslist

Affiche la liste des salons VCS et leur niveau d'occupation.

Utilisation de la commande

vcslist